Acute graft-versus-host disease after bone marrow transplant predicts chronic forms. New prophylactic treatments decrease acute graft-versus-host disease incidence, offering hope for autoimmune disease therapies.

Area of Science:

  • Hematology
  • Immunology
  • Transplantation Medicine

Background:

  • Graft-versus-host disease (GVHD) is a major complication of allogeneic bone marrow transplantation.
  • Acute GVHD is a significant risk factor for developing chronic GVHD.
  • Advances in prophylactic strategies have impacted GVHD incidence.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To discuss the clinical presentation and pathophysiology of acute and chronic GVHD.
  • To explore the implications of new GVHD therapies for autoimmune diseases.

Main Methods:

  • Review of clinical presentations of GVHD.
  • Discussion of the pathophysiology of GVHD.
  • Analysis of current and emerging therapeutic strategies.

Main Results:

  • Acute GVHD is the strongest predictor of chronic GVHD.
  • New prophylactic regimens have successfully reduced the incidence of acute GVHD.

Conclusions:

  • Understanding GVHD pathophysiology is crucial for effective management.
  • Novel therapies for chronic GVHD hold promise for treating human autoimmune diseases.
